:Niob
Beschreibung:
Niob, mit dem chemischen Symbol Nb und der CAS-Nummer 7440-03-1, ist ein Übergangsmetall, das für seinen hohen Schmelzpunkt und seine hervorragende Korrosionsbeständigkeit bekannt ist. Es ist ein silbergraues Metall, das duktil ist und leicht geformt werden kann. Niob wird hauptsächlich in der Herstellung von hochfesten Stahllegierungen verwendet, die die Festigkeit und Zähigkeit der in Bau und Fertigung verwendeten Materialien verbessern. Es hat eine raumzentrierte kubische Kristallstruktur und zeigt bei niedrigen Temperaturen supraleitende Eigenschaften, was es in Anwendungen wie MRT-Geräten und Teilchenbeschleunigern wertvoll macht. Niob ist auch oxidationsbeständig und kann eine schützende Oxidschicht bilden, die zu seiner Haltbarkeit in verschiedenen Umgebungen beiträgt. Darüber hinaus ist es relativ selten in der Erdkruste und wird hauptsächlich aus Mineralien wie Columbit und Pyrochlor gewonnen. Aufgrund seiner einzigartigen Eigenschaften spielt Niob eine bedeutende Rolle in der modernen Technologie und Materialwissenschaft.
